1. OS Compatibility

  • Wide System Support: Drivers are typically available for Windows (XP, 7, 8, 10, and 11), and often include support for Linux and MAC OS.
  • POS-Ready: Specifically designed to integrate with Point of Sale operating systems.
  1. Seiko Smart Label Driver: Many Z58B clones use Seiko logic.
  2. Generic ESC/POS Driver: Available through Microsoft Update catalog.
  3. ZJ-58 Driver: The Z58B is functionally identical to the ZJ-58. Using the ZJ-58 driver often restores full functionality.
